Adding my own BIF
From Erlang Community
[edit] caveat
unless you really know what you're doing, you'll be better off using a linked-in driver or a port.
[edit] steps
- 1. run configure
- 2. add your bifs to erts/emulator/beam/bif.tab
bif re:grep/2 bif re:compile/1
- 3. create a C file
erts/emulator/beam/erl_bif_re.c
- 4. add your C file to erts/emulator/<arch>/Makefile
RUN_OBJS = $(OBJDIR)/erl_bif_re.o \
- 5. implement your bifs by stealing bits from existing erl_bif_*.c files
BIF_RETTYPE re_grep_2(BIF_ALIST_2){
Eterm result;
result = magic_function();
BIF_RET(result);
}
- 6. run make; make install
[edit] notes
- steps 0-3 need only be done once.
- note that if you add
bif re:grep/2
to bif.tab there should be a erl_bif_re.c that implements
BIF_RETTYPE re_grep_2(BIF_ALIST_2);
